Our Appliance Store

who wants to buy this moldy fridge??


(if you move and have stuff in storage, don't wait to the last minute to unplug fridge and freezer, because black mold WILL grow)


all clean though and ready to sell :)

We are selling this fridge, an old fridge the previous owners left, a washer, dryer, microwave, and two wooden shelves...hopefully we can sell them all as they are crowding our newly unpacked garage

hardwood flooring is HARD

We spent all day today putting in the flooring and chasing a toddler and tending to a baby...its TOUGH. but so rewarding when the room is finished.
We learned a big lesson doing our floors, to take out ALL the pieces and sort according to color, dont start a pattern if you are not certain you can finish it. let just say if we intend to sell this house there better be furniture in the rooms or the floors will look a little silly.
